Id start off with just 42037 and RC-ifying it, that should give you a decent amount of work if you want to do it well, especially if you want to keep the original fake motor in there and connected up. I did the same with the 42022 hot-rod, although i had to disconnect the fake motor and turn it into a V4 rather then a V6 to get my servo in there. It was a great challenge.

Also, id consider going for the L-motor rather then the XL, the L has faster revs, but less torque, which can be fixed with gearing, and is much compacter, but will drive something like 42022 (and id guess 42037) at a decent pace.

As for 42039, i have been modding mine extensively, but mostly cosmeticly, i suspect that the model is too heavy to make a really good RC car out of, without chucking a whole lot of motors in there, a single L or XL will probably end up slow enough not to be all that interesting

I think for getting into this sort of thing, going for a small chassis is the best choice, and 42037 is still interesting enough with independent suspension all around and a diff

The one thing im kind of annoyed about is that Lego doesnt have a cheap(ish) model with road/racing tires and independent suspension below 42039, 42041 and 42048 have decent(ish) tires but no suspension, 42037 has excellent suspension, but off-road tires :(

You can obviously up-gear an XL for more speed/less torque, but you will end up with a much bulkier package then an L motor, from what i understand the power (speed x torque) is pretty similar

Im not familiar enough with the S-brick to help you there (the reportedly lacking android support keeps me away), but if you plan on controlling two L motors through the PF IR system, you will need the elusive v.2 IR receiver, which you can only buy through bricklink (it only came in the big rock crawler set) to run the motors at full power.

If you want a nice RC car, I recommend Madoca's Buggy 2 as inspiration at least. It's good because It has a small part count, light, good ground clearance and speed, uses the more common (cheaper) battery box, and the L motors drive the wheels directly - gears and diffs can skip and break and just loose speed. I also found XL motors to be too heavy, need to be geared up to get speed, at which point you can end up with broken gears...

It should be easy to find a set that contains most of the parts you need.

The really good RC cars use the buggy motors, but those are long discontinued and can be hard to find and expensive.

There are 2 issues with the Buggy 2 - the springs and the wheel hubs it uses are not very common in current sets, but they can be modded to use the smaller springs and the new hub that results in 5 stud height of the suspension arms.

Yes, the SBrick can drive 2 separate motors (on 2 separate connectors), and even drive one inverted, from the same control slider - so you don't need the PF switch.

Also, there was a major overhaul to the Android app for Sbrick a few weeks ago, and it's finally very good and stable, the range is fixed too.

There are some efforts to make an app that can use an android compatible physical controller, but I didn't get around to testing it yet.
